Title: |
Richard Norman film ephemera
|
Requires cookie* |
|
Creator: |
Norman, Richard, 1891-1960 |
|
|
Dates: |
1919-1928 |
|
|
Contents: |
Collection includes a promotional flyer for The Green Eyed Monster (1919) and handbills for The Crimson Skull (1922) and Regeneration
(1923). Also included is a promotional film poster by Norman Studios for Black Gold (1928), which would have been sent to
prospective theaters. The flyer, handbills, and promotional poster all include film descriptions, photographs, and cast lists.
In addition, the promotional poster includes a letter by Richard Norman endorsing the film, and smaller advertisements for
several of Norman's other productions.

Title: |
William Webb letter to John Cooper
|
Requires cookie* |
|
Creator: |
Webb, William, fl. 1836 |
|
|
Dates: |
1836 July 7 |
|
|
Contents: |
Letter from William Webb, in Coal Creek, to John Cooper, Upper Alton, providing information about the health of family members
and describing the Creek War of 1836. "Our volenters started on yesterday for the Creak Nation. About 150 went out of this
county. Thare has bin some fiting olredy and som killed on booth sides. We hope the ware won't last long. The govener cauld
for 25 hundred volenters and I expect that 5000 thousand has gone."

Title: |
Cornelius Herbert Longstreet papers
|
Requires cookie* |
|
Creator: |
Longstreet, Cornelius Herbert, 1831-1901 |
|
|
Dates: |
1862-1866 |
|
|
Contents: |
Collection includes three journals by Cornelius Herbert Longstreet (1831-1901) documenting his experiences as an acting assistant
paymaster on the U.S. Bark Braziliera, a blockader ship during the American Civil War (1861-1865). Also included is Longstreet's
official letter copy book which covers his correspondence as a paymaster from 1863 to 1866 and a transcribed copy of his journal
entries. Cornelius Herbert Longstreet's journals were transcribed in 1942 by his grandson Rubert James Longstreet (1892-1969)
and compiled into a book titled "Journal of a Civil War Blockader". Rubert J. Longstreet's transcription includes occasional
notes to provide identification or context to the entries.

Title: |
Lt. Jim Ruska letter to David Luthi
|
Requires cookie* |
|
Creator: |
Ruska, Jim A., Lt. |
|
|
Dates: |
1969 July 31st |
|
|
Contents: |
Lt. Jim Ruska writes to David P. Luthi, his friend, fraternity brother and former member of the Corps of Cadets from the University
of North Georgia, about the living conditions and experiences of American soldiers during the Vietnam War (1955-1975). Ruska
describes how his fellow soldiers feel about the war, its causes, and alludes to the dynamic between enlisted and or drafted
soldiers and officers. He also discusses the difference in living conditions amongst Marines, Army infantrymen and Air Force
Privates, the Army of the Republic of Vietnam, and his battalion's role in Operation Durham Peak.
